Image of Canadian Living Peanut Butter Cookies
Prep Time:20 mins
Cook Time:10 mins
Total Time:30 mins
Servings: 24

Ingredients

  • 1.5 cups All-purpose flour
  • 0.5 teaspoons Baking soda
  • 0.25 teaspoons Salt
  • 0.5 cups Unsalted butter, softened
  • 0.5 cups Peanut butter (smooth or crunchy)
  • 0.5 cups Granulated sugar
  • 0.5 cups Light brown sugar, packed
  • 1 large Egg
  • 1 teaspoons Vanilla extract

Directions

Step 1

Preheat your oven to 350°F (175°C). Line two baking sheets with parchment paper or silicone baking mats.

Step 2

In a medium bowl, whisk together the flour, baking soda, and salt. Set aside.

Step 3

In a large mixing bowl, using a hand mixer or stand mixer fitted with the paddle attachment, cream together the softened butter, peanut butter, granulated sugar, and brown sugar until light and fluffy, approximately 2-3 minutes.

Step 4

Add the egg and vanilla extract to the butter mixture, and beat until fully incorporated.

Step 5

Gradually add the dry ingredients into the wet ingredients, mixing on low speed until just combined. Do not overmix.

Step 6

Using a tablespoon or a small cookie scoop, portion the dough into 1-inch balls and place them about 2 inches apart on the prepared baking sheets.

Step 7

Flatten each dough ball with a fork, creating a crisscross pattern on the top.

Step 8

Bake in the preheated oven for 8-10 minutes or until the edges are lightly golden. The cookies may appear soft but will firm up as they cool.

Step 9

Remove from the oven and let the cookies cool on the baking sheets for 5 minutes before transferring them to wire racks to cool completely.

Step 10

Store the cooled cookies in an airtight container at room temperature for up to one week.
